Transaction 10e111a64dc8da4b17d95a17aa37f20e0d1d5157b75749df2dc1424838458206
1 Input
1 Output
-
10e111a64dc8da4b17d95a17aa37f20e0d1d5157b75749df2dc1424838458206:0
- value
- 49455
- script pubkey
- OP_0 OP_PUSHBYTES_20 e0f91ab54ad5629271bba22356fa9223178417a4
- address
- bc1quru34d22643fyudm5g34d75jyvtcg9ayyxwhqd